“Liquidity is now beginning to return to retail real estate. Financing for acquisitions is becoming available, and as interest rates continue to fall, more capital is expected to follow.”

“At present, these centres can be acquired at highly attractive yields, making them a compelling opportunity for deep-value, opportunistic investors like us.”

“With a presence in eight European countries and €110 billion in assets under management – including assets we service for over 200 European banks – we can locally source these opportunities. In some cases, as a result of our credit servicing relationships, we are a logical buyer.”

In the PERE Retail Report, Zach Vaughan, Global Head and Chief Investment Officer of Real Estate at Arrow Global, explores the resurgence of liquidity in the European retail sector and the compelling opportunities it presents for investors. As financing conditions improve and institutional interest returns, deep-value investors are finding attractive entry points in resilient retail assets.

Zach discusses key market dynamics, including the impact of debt maturities, the strength of daily-needs retail centres, and the strategic advantages of a localised investment approach.

Zachary Vaughan, Global Head and CIO, Real Estate – Zachary Vaughan joined Arrow in September 2023 from Brookfield’s Real Estate Group as CIO of the Arrow Real Estate strategy. Zachary has more than 20 years’ experience in Real Estate Investment and Asset Management. During his time at Brookfield, Zachary held several roles including Managing Partner Head of European Real Estate, Head of Multifamily Investments and CEO of Brookfield REIT.

Prior to joining Brookfield Zachary was a Director in the Real Estate investment team at CPPIB. Prior to joining CPPIB, Zachary was Director of Acquisitions at International Property Corporation/Reichmann International.

Zachary holds an Honours Bachelor of Economics from Western University.
